Question 2: A rectangular garden with length I and width wistobe fenced along three sides, with the fourth side along the
bank of a river, as illustrated in the diagram. You have 150 meters of fencing available, and no fencing is needed along the
riverbank.
a. Express the area of the garden as a function of its width w, given the constraint on the total length of the fencing.
b. Determine the dimensions of the garden that will maximize the enclosed area.
c. Verify the dimensions found in part 2(b)by checking the second derivative to confirm whether they provide a
maximum area.
d. Calculate the maximum possible area enclosed with the available fencing using the dimensions found in part 2(b).
